Vitamin E powder that is naturally occurring mostly comes from processing vegetable oils, especially soybean, wheat germ, and sunflower oils. Tocopherols and tocotrienols, the active molecules in vitamin E that give it its antioxidant qualities, are concentrated during the extraction process. Vitamin E that comes from plants, not man-made chemicals, has the d-alpha-tocopherol form along with other tocopherol types that work together to protect cells completely.
The production method keeps the chemical structure that occurs naturally. This makes sure that animal metabolic systems can recognize and use the molecules properly. This structural stability helps improve bioavailability, which means that animals can get the most out of every nutrient. The powder form makes it easier for the substance to be evenly distributed in feed, which ensures that the dose is the same across all feeding programs.
Natural vitamin E is the main fat-soluble antioxidant in animal cells. It keeps polyunsaturated fatty acids in cell walls safe from damage caused by free radicals. Protecting cells in this way keeps membranes fluid and intact, which is important for healthy cell activity in all body systems. In addition to fighting free radicals, antioxidants also keep feed ingredients from going bad, so they keep their nutritional value during storage and feeding.

Different kinds and stages of production need different amounts of supplements. Usually, animals that are growing need higher amounts to help their tissues grow quickly. Doses for poultry farms usually range from 10 to 50 IU per kilogram of feed, but this can change based on the production goals and external stress factors. Similar concentration levels are used in swine feeding plans, with changes made based on the pig's growth stage and the conditions of its home.
Supplements for dairy cows usually run from 500 to 1000 IU per head per day, with higher amounts during times of change and when the cows are lactating the most. Beef cow farms change the amounts depending on the quality of the forage and the weather. For example, when there is drought or heat stress, the supplements need to be higher.

When looking for high-quality Natural Vitamin E Powder for Feed, you need to check the purity levels. Good goods should have at least 90% active tocopherols. Results from stability tests should show that the product doesn't lose much of its effectiveness when stored normally, so it stays effective for as long as it's on the shelf. The microbiological requirements must meet the standards of the feed business for the absence of pathogens and the general quality of the microbes.
Particle size distribution affects how well the feed mixes and how uniform it is, so specifications need to be made that work with the tools and methods that are already in place for making feed. Specifications for moisture content keep things from sticking and make sure they can run while they are being handled or stored.
